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

United KingdomSince its refurbishment some years back, it naturally upped its prices, but it’s getting a little tired in places and needs some attention to detail to maintain its high standards. The pricing structure fluctuates wildly at times and there are a lot of excellent and higher rated hotels in the area whose prices they sometimes exceed. A bit of consistency is needed here.
I have been coming here on and off for over eight years now. Over this time I have seen a fairly good hotel investing in its infrastructure and becoming an excellent choice for its facilities, price and location. It’s my first choice, (pricing accepted) when searching on the Booking website. The location is excellent for the Barcelona Sans railway station. There is a large choice of local bistros and restaurants within a short walk. If you are a “doggy person,” take a short walk to the local doggy park. Ive never witnessed so many people and there doggies having so much fun.

CanadaThis hotel has a great location. It is two minutes away from Barcelona Sants and an easy ten minute walk from Plaça de España and the airport bus. There are several restaurants and a grocery store in the immediate vicinity. Our room was very simple and only had a view of an 8x4 patio which opened to the skies two floors above. But it was very clean and the bed very comfortable. We weren’t planning to stay in our room except for at night so the ‘view’ was not a problem. We would stay there again.
